Green tea, Rose, Propolis - these are some ingredients that went popular lately but there's one ingredient that should be trending during the winter - Ceramide! Ceramides naturally occur in the skin barrier, they prevent the skin from TEWL (transepidermal water loss) and many other external factors. Couple months ago, COSRX - a South Korean brand which we can call a saviour of many acne-prone skins decided to release a new product Cosrx Balancium Comfort Ceramide Cream - I saved it for Autumn and Winter to share with you the review.
